8. an not be copied Access the Hard Disk The DP 508 is equipped with a built in 80GB Hard Disk To access it select the Hard Disk icon on the main screen You can now make you selection between playing video listening to audio view pictures or view hard Disk s infos Copying files on the Hard Disk There are two ways of copying files on the DP 508 s Hard Disk 1 From a CD Insert a CD in the Player s drive The DP 508 will automatically recognise the format and start to play the disc s content Press the Menu button on the remote to access the list of files storted on the CD select the file s to copy using the Mark button and press the Enter button on the remote This will instantly copy the file from the CD to the Hard Disk If the CD contains MP3 files there is no need to press the Menu button on the remote as the list of files will appear automatically 2 From PC Link Software Once PC Link is correctly running see the connection and PC Link sections for details Press the Menu button on the remote choose KiSS PC Link from the left list of icons Make your selection between audio video picture files and choose the file to be copied using the Mark button Once selected hit the Enter button from the remote The file is being copied from the PC to the Player over the network In these two cases both files or folders can be copied Deleting files on the Hard Disk To delete files on the hard Disk press Menu on the

16. ptions such as two channel stereo and six channel surround are determined by the film producer ZOOM When watching the film you can zoom in on specific areas You can zoom in either as the film is playing or after you have paused it Activate the function by pressing the ZOOM button and return to the normal picture by pressing the button again TIP Use the arrow buttons to move around the enlarged screen display REPEAT As the film is playing press the REPEAT button and three options will appear on the screen MODE Shuffle random chapter playing or Off deactivated Repeat Lets you decide whether to repeat the section or the entire film DELETE Use this function to delete any files stored on the players hard disk To do so just view the list of items already saved and select the one to remove SRCH Use SRCH to find a specific spot on the disk Time Specify time minutes and seconds Title Chapter Find the title or the chapter ANGLE If the film supports more than one camera angle you can switch from one angle to another by pressing the ANGLE button SUBPIC Use this button to change the film s subtitles If you press the SUBPIC button a message will appear in the top left corner of the screen indicating the number of available languages and the language that is currently active If you press the SUBPIC button again you go to the next language option The number of languages is also dete

19. remote to access the hard Disk functions Choose within Audio Video Picture the file to delete Once selected press the Delete button of the remote The file will instantly be removed Getting infos and Formatting the Hard Disk To format the Hard Disk Erasing all its content Press Menu on the remote control and choose Hard Disk from the left list of icons The Player will ask you to choose between Audio Video Picture or Info Select info This menu shows you how much space available the hard Disk holds An option at the bottom also enables you to Clean the Hard Disk Format Selecting this function will erase all content stored on the Players Hard Disk KiSS players get regularly updated enabling new functions or improvements An internet connection and a CD Burner are required for this operation Getting the Firmware EEE a KiSS Players firmware updates can be found on KiSS Technology s home page eee eee Under www kiss technology com end user section then support Once on the support page choose upgrade Select the player to upgrade from the list and i l choose between PAL Europe and Asia or NTSC US and Japan The file should a a oo asaran download on the PC s Hard Disk KiSS recommends Nero if burning the CD on a PC 4 Fi e and Toast if burning on a Mac The file is a Disc Image and has to be burnt as such va Make sure that Disc at Once and Finalize CD
